# Flaglight Rollouts — Approvals

Quick version for on-call: any rollout touching more than 5% of traffic needs an approval in Flaglight before the ramp continues. Kill switches don't need approval — just flip them and note it in the incident channel. Scheduled ramps pause automatically if error budget burns hot. If you're stuck at 2 a.m. with a pending approval, there's one person authorized to override, and that's the approver below.

account owner for tagep-bafof: Norael Gilax Juleth

## Snapshot tests for Lanternframe plugins

Run `lfctl snap` before publishing. Baselines live in `__snaps__`; never edit them by hand. Diffs over 0.1% fail CI. Regenerate only after visual review with `lfctl snap --accept`. Uploads go to the Mirrorpool service; plugin sandboxes get a shared test tenant. Authenticate your upload session with the key below.

API key for hadup-kahof: vxb2-7s

## Artifact Signing — Inventory Reconciliation Job

The nightly reconciliation job for Stockline now signs its output manifests before upload. Unsigned manifests are rejected by the Ledgerbox ingest as of build 412. Two mismatches last week traced to a stale key on the runner pool; rotated Tuesday. Action for sync: confirm all runners pull the current key at job start. The active signing key for the reconciliation pipeline is as follows.

signing key of yafop-taguf = bky3_Kre

Quick note on service accounts for logpeek, our log-tailing CLI. You don't use your personal login for it — each contractor gets a scoped service account that can read the staging streams only. Drop the credential into ~/.logpeek/config and you're set. If it ever stops working, ping the platform channel. For now, use the key below to get started.

service key, kagep-yafop: qvz23-ZKPHptIdEFAcWdmbBSRvIiM

## Changelog — Snapgrid 5.2 defaults

Snapshot diffs for UI components now fail on any pixel delta; the old 0.1% tolerance is gone. Obsolete snapshots are auto-pruned after 14 days instead of never. Parallel render workers default to 4. On-call: expect a wave of red builds this week as teams re-baseline — don't page the platform team for snapshot failures alone. The service now ships with the following default configuration.

settings of yawif-yafop:
[druys]
port = 9000
region = south-3
host = druys.zemvarsoft.internal
team = frador
timeout_ms = 3000
retries = 4